上一页 1 ··· 31 32 33 34 35 36 37 38 39 ··· 74 下一页
摘要: 题目大意: 给你一个$n(n\le100)$个点的树和一个数$m$,问从给定的点出发,任意游走$m(m\le100)$次最多能走过几个点(重复经过点不计入答案)? 思路: 一眼看上去有种贪心的感觉。看Status里面一堆0ms的,AC率又那么高,果断写了一个$O(n)$贪心,每次贪心地走完最深的子树 阅读全文
posted @ 2018-04-10 20:44 skylee03 阅读(111)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 一个$n(n\le30)$个点$m(m\le100)$条边的无向图,每次可以选择移动到相邻点、原地不动或原地自爆。一开始在编号为$1$的点,问$t(t\le10^6)$秒后有多少种可能的行为方案? 思路: 新建结点编号$0$表示原地自爆,则在原图基础上对于每个点加上自环和通向$0$的有向 阅读全文
posted @ 2018-04-10 14:55 skylee03 阅读(104)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 有$n(n\le10^6)$个线段,每个线段覆盖的范围是$[l_i,r_i]$,要求从中选取$k(k\le10^6)$个线段使得这些线段覆盖范围的交集最大,求最大交集及任意一种方案。 思路: 对左端点排序,用堆维护右端点即可。 阅读全文
posted @ 2018-04-05 15:32 skylee03 阅读(139)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 一棵$n(n\le5\times10^5)$个结点的树,每条边的边权均为正整数,告诉你$2\sim n-1$号结点到$1$号点和$n$号点的距离$d1[i]$和$d2[i]$。求是否存在这样的树,若存在,则构造出这样一棵树。 思路: 若对于所有的$1<i<n$,$|d1[i]-d2[i] 阅读全文
posted @ 2018-04-05 13:00 skylee03 阅读(101)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 给你一个$n(n\le10^5)$个点,$m(m\le2\times10^5)$条边的无向图,每个点有一个颜色$c_i$,每条边有一个边权$w_i$。$q(q\le2\times10^5)$组询问$(x,w)$,每次询问从点$x$出发,只经过边权不超过$w$的边所能到达的连通块中,出现次 阅读全文
posted @ 2018-04-04 16:45 skylee03 阅读(137)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 一个$n\times m(nm\le5\times10^5)$的网格图,每个格子间有一个给定高度的挡板,每个格子的水位是$0\sim h(h\le10^9)$之间的一个整数。问总共有多少种可能的水位情况。 思路: 建立Kruskal重构树,实点代表原图中的格点,虚点代表若干个格点水位越过 阅读全文
posted @ 2018-04-03 20:50 skylee03 阅读(105)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 一个图上有$n(n\le10^5)$个带权点,$m(m\le5\times10^5)$条带权边。有$q(q\le5\times10^5)$组询问,每次询问从点$v$出发,只经过权值小于等于$x$的边能到达的点中,权值第$k$大的点权。强制在线。 思路: 不强制在线时显然可以线段树合并。在 阅读全文
posted @ 2018-04-03 19:32 skylee03 阅读(102)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 一个$n(n\le10^5)$个点的图,给定一个常数$c$,每对点$i,j$之间有权值为$(i\oplus j)\times c$的边。另有$m(m\le5\times10^5)$条指定权值的单向边,求指定点对间的最短路。 思路: 显然当异或值二进制下只有一位$1$时,这条边才是有效的, 阅读全文
posted @ 2018-04-02 20:41 skylee03 阅读(127)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 给定两个数$n(n\le10^6)$和$k(k\le10^5)$,找到$k$个不同的满足$0\le b\le a\le n$的组合数$\binom a b$,求这$k$个组合数的最大值。 思路: 显然对于同一个$a$,$b=\lfloor\frac a 2\rfloor$时组合数取到最大 阅读全文
posted @ 2018-04-02 20:34 skylee03 阅读(124) 评论(0) 推荐(0) 编辑
摘要: 题目大意: 一个$n(n\le15000)$个点,$m(m\le30000)$条边的无向图,每条边有一个边权$w_i$,$q(q\le20000)$次询问,每次询问点$(u,v)$所有路径中权值最大的边最小值是多少。 思路: LCA模板题,这里考虑使用Kruskal重构树。对于排完序的边新建一个虚点 阅读全文
posted @ 2018-04-02 19:55 skylee03 阅读(111) 评论(0) 推荐(0) 编辑
上一页 1 ··· 31 32 33 34 35 36 37 38 39 ··· 74 下一页